We are looking for a dedicated Full Time Accounts Payable Specialist to join our exceptional accounting team!
Bethesda Associates is a FAITH-BASED organization headquartered in North Colorado Springs.
Responsibilities: The Accounts Payable Specialist is responsible for ensuring timely payment of invoices and supporting the financial closing process. This position serves as the point person related to the A/P function for all Bethesda entities. This position manages the A/P process, which primarily consists of setting up and managing vendor records, handling the input of invoices with complex allocations via Excel interfaces, and coordinating the preparation and payment of approximately 1200 invoices per month. The Accounts Payable Specialist is also responsible for processes related to annual 1099 production and monthly/annual reporting. Maintains pleasant, service-oriented communication with vendors, co-workers and internal customers.

Managerial Breadth/Scope of Job
This position has no direct supervisory responsibilities. The Accounts Payable Specialists work is vital in helping ensure Bethesdas accounts payable cycle is accurate, timely and compliant with applicable municipal, state and federal requirements.

Working Environment/Physical Requirements
Extensive computer keyboarding. Occasionally must lift 15-25 pounds of files. Need flexibility to increase hours at times, especially in January.
